Your Ultimate Guide to Stainless Steel Jewelry

For a long time, stainless steel was associated with aviation, architecture, and household utensils among other uses. However, due to its durability and resistance to rust, it has become one of the most sought after materials in jewelry.

For that reason, it is deemed as the attractive and affordable alternative to other precious metals that are used as jewelry; whether for a lifetime or for mere extravagance.

Contrary to iron (the primary metal in all forms of steel), stainless steel does not rust readily. It is an alloy of iron, chromium, carbon, and small portions of other metals and is resistant to corrosion and rust due to passivation.

For those who don’t know its meaning, passivation refers to a phenomenon that prevents oxidation of iron thus making it less reactive with its environment. Only few chemicals can corrode or etch it and chances are your jewelry will never come into contact with the chemicals. That accounts for its durability.

Below are some of the factors that are making stainless steel very popular among jewelry wearers.
# Durability: the material contains chromium whose oxide forms a protective shield around the jewelry. The shield ensures that it neither rusts nor corrodes and that accounts for its undisputable reputation in durability.

# Strength: compared to other jewelry metals, stainless steel is adequately strong for daily use. It should not come as a surprise that the same material is used for household utensils that are used for daily house chores.

# Great finish: stainless steel jewelries have a bright and silvery finish that is not only appealing to the eye but also great with almost any style of attire.

# Resistance to tarnish: among all the metals that are used for jewelry, stainless steel is one of the few that do not need polishing. You can rock your jewelry for a very long time without having to polish it because the material does not tarnish. Therefore, it is a favorite among people who want to spend little money in jewelry maintenance and those who don’t have the time to polish their jewelry often.

# Great for people with allergies and skin sensitivity: most stainless steel jewelries are unplated and that makes them excellent for wearers who have skin sensitivity and allergies (common with base metals such as brass and copper).

# Can be reshaped: stainless steel can be reshaped from a simple metal to an elegant, high-end jewelry that will leave the wearer looking sharp and presentable fashion-wise. That is an ability that most other metals do not have.

Know Your Jewelry
Stainless steel jewelries come in three main forms namely, rings, piercings, and chains. Whereas chains are worn externally, piercings enter the body. Rings can either be external or piercings.

Apart from the forms of jewelry, there are also types of stainless steel materials. In fact, manufacturers produce close to 150 different types and all of them serve different purposes. When you visit us for supply, we will advice you on each material and type of stainless steel because the same knowledge is important to you when you are selling to your retail customer.

By using the knowledge, you will be able to make an appropriate recommendation for customers and even advice them on proper maintenance of the jewelry because each type has its own unique properties. Below are the common stainless steel materials:

302L: this is industrial grade stainless steel that contains high nickel content. Although it can be worn externally, it should not be used for piercings.

304L: this type of stainless steel is very durable and strong but completely unsuitable for body jewelry.

316L & 316LVM: these groups of stainless steel are the most ideal for both external jewelry and piercings.

317L: a close relative to 316L, this type of steel has slightly higher nickel content and is also ideal for jewelry and piercings.

Know What Buyers Want
The last and probably most important factor that you should consider is what your customers want. Nobody will buy a jewelry that s/he does not want and therefore, you can only make sales when you understand your customers’ tastes and preferences.

Simply put, there are thins that customers look for when buying stainless steel jewelry. Here is a list of some of them:

– Functional and well-designed clasps and jump rings
– Smooth surfaces in places that are in contact with the skin
– Comfort fit design
– Custom designs
– Flashy and appealing finish
– Certification of whether it is surgical or implant-grade stainless steel (especially for piercings)
– Whether it is hypoallergenic or not
– The cost
